If the political leaders in Washington, D.C., had any intelligence, they would realize that the falling oil prices have created a perfect opportunity for them to increase the minimum wage.

Lower energy costs translate into lower costs for heating, transporting goods, food costs and just about everything done in this country. Passing those savings along to the working poor, along with a wage increase, would stimulate the economy through increased spending, at no noticeable cost increase to the employer.

Increased spending creates new jobs. Higher wages reduce the number of people on welfare. More people working increases the taxes collected for the various levels of government. More government income means more money to hire people to improve the country’s roads, bridges, railroads, etc.

There is an old saying, “A rising tide lifts all boats.” A better economy would help the middle class as well, and a healthy middle class creates a healthy America.
